The products of Villa Manodori are one of them. Chef Massimo Bottura is the man behind this product. Massimo Bottura is an Italian restaurateur and the chef patron of Osteria Francescana, a three-Michelin-star restaurant based in Modena, Italy.

Massimo Bottura has applied his creative skills to the production of Villa Manodori, a collection of extra virgin olive oils and an assortment of authentically-crafted balsamic vinegars. Made in the artisanal style and produced in limited quantities, these versatile condiments are enjoyed throughout the world. Villa Manodori is produced in limited quantities to ensure quality. This outstanding vinegar is produced with locally grown Trebbiano grapes. The production process advances through precise stages using oak, chestnut and juniper barrels and aging the product for 10 to 20 years.

The most special aceto is for sure the ” VILLA MANODORI EXTRA VECCHIO GOLD TRADITIONAL BALSAMIC (OLDER THAN 25 YEARS)”. It is submitted to the Consortium of Modena only after being aged at least 25 years. Each bottle is packaged in Consortium glass that bears the Consortium Seal, to signify authenticity, alongside Villa Manodori’s logo.

The name Villa Manodori harks back to a 16th century estate located in Modena’s countryside. Great feasts of local game were often the custom at the Estensi Estate. Their renowned aceto balsamico was served as a digestive at the end of each meal. Chef Bottura takes great pride in Modenese culinary traditions and products. He has been commited over the past twelve years to restoring the Villa Manodori Acetaia to its noble past.
